Simplifying 4x + 12 = 21 Reorder the terms: 12 + 4x = 21 Solving 12 + 4x = 21 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-12' to each side of the equation. 12 + -12 + 4x = 21 + -12 Combine like terms: 12 + -12 = 0 0 + 4x = 21 + -12 4x = 21 + -12 Combine like terms: 21 + -12 = 9 4x = 9 Divide each side by '4'. x = 2.25 Simplifying x = 2.25
